Defining the Escalation Framework for Grievance Resolution
A well-defined escalation matrix is essential for efficient complaint management. This process outlines the stages for addressing customer concerns when initial efforts at resolution are insufficient. Typically, it details progressively higher levels of responsibility to which complaints should be passed – starting with initial support and potentially reaching supervisory personnel. Implementing a clear matrix ensures uniformity in response times and standard of service, minimizing client frustration and maintaining brand reputation. The matrix should also incorporate defined timeframes for transfer at each level to avoid unnecessary delays.
